Has anyone swapped over the HB Viva wiper unit with anything else such as an Astra Mk4 unit?
An HB owner thinks he has a unit from a Carlton and it does fit in with no cutting about (if indeed it was from a Carlton). Looking on the net the Vauxhall Astra MK4 motor housing looks the very similar to his from what I can see through the scuttle panel.

I've got a Cavalier Mk3 setup that I was intending to try to fit, but I've never done anything with it. I wonder where it is? I'm thinking of a heater refurb on the Firenza over winter, so that might be a good time to see how different it is.

I think a lot of wiper motors are similar to look at, but whether the dimensions are close enough is another matter. The three mounting holes don't matter as the mounting plate could be re-drilled.
